Mandy McCullough

As a highly educated and skilled stylist, Mandy’s true talent is her ability to listen carefully to her client’s needs so she can create a perfectly-tailored style. She believes that continually advancing her industry knowledge has led to her long-term success and years of happy clients.


In addition to her work at Fix Salon, Mandy travels the country as a National Redken Educator to identify new hair trends and teach new techniques to stylists. She also teaches at The Redken Exchange in New York. Mandy has been a contributing hair stylist at LA Fashion Week and the lead stylist for Seattle's Fashion First runway event. Her work has been published in American Salon Magazine, Northwest Stylist Magazine, and Beauty Launchpad. She is also the author of "My Hair Fix" a blog to educate readers about hair facts.

In this episode of Beauty Talk, host Daniel Gouw interviews Mandy McCullough, owner of Fix Salon Seattle and a seasoned Redken artist with over 25 years of experience. Mandy shares her journey into the beauty industry, which began unexpectedly while working at a resort during the rise of day spas in the mid-90s. She reflects on her initial uncertainty about pursuing a career in hairstyling, influenced by her background as a dancer and her parents' expectations. The conversation highlights Mandy's passion for education, mentorship, and leadership development within the beauty industry, as she also serves as a salon business mentor with High Performance Salon Academy.
